It seems a certificate is expired, I reinstalled Piaware on a system Site 153719 to be exact and now it isn’t able to connect to the piaware server anymore:
Dec 06 18:16:59 raspberrypi17tom piaware[11933]: TLS alert (write): certificate expired
Dec 06 18:16:59 raspberrypi17tom piaware[11933]: TLS error: certificate verify failed
Dec 06 18:16:59 raspberrypi17tom piaware[11933]: TLS handshake with adept server at piaware.flightaware.com/1200 failed: handshake failed: certificate verify failed
Dec 06 18:16:59 raspberrypi17tom piaware[11933]: reconnecting in 6 seconds…
@obj could you alert someone to get this fixed?
I think someone has to fix the certificate, in the meantime, don’t lose your connection since you won’t be able to get reconnected after a reboot
I will probably lose my streak on this system, unless they are able to fix it withinh 24 hrs
7 Likes
You’re right. Rebooted one of my systems and it now shows same error messages as above.
imag0r
December 6, 2025, 7:02pm
4
Same here. Seems that this is not their first rodeo too
luckyj
December 6, 2025, 7:03pm
5
Looks like their cert expired today?
2025-12-06T14:01:05.066121-05:00 piaware-iad piaware[22145]: Connecting to FlightAware adept server at ``piaware.flightaware.com/1200
2025-12-06T14:01:05.121520-05:00 piaware-iad piaware[22145]: Connection with adept server at ``piaware.flightaware.com/1200`` established
2025-12-06T14:01:05.439019-05:00 piaware-iad piaware[22145]: TLS verify failed: certificate has expired
2025-12-06T14:01:05.439227-05:00 piaware-iad piaware[22145]: Failing certificate:
2025-12-06T14:01:05.439352-05:00 piaware-iad piaware[22145]: sha1_hash: D191B12012733E764CA27D5DFB88336499C9C7C1
2025-12-06T14:01:05.439458-05:00 piaware-iad piaware[22145]: subject: CN=FlightAware Intermediate,OU=Operations,O=FlightAware LLC,ST= TX,C=US
2025-12-06T14:01:05.439579-05:00 piaware-iad piaware[22145]: issuer: CN=FlightAware Root,OU=Operations,O=FlightAware LLC,L=Houston,ST =TX,C=US
2025-12-06T14:01:05.439694-05:00 piaware-iad piaware[22145]: notBefore: Dec 9 16:59:51 2015 GMT
2025-12-06T14:01:05.439793-05:00 piaware-iad piaware[22145]: notAfter: Dec 6 16:59:51 2025 GMT
2025-12-06T14:01:05.439906-05:00 piaware-iad piaware[22145]: serial: 2048
adnoid
December 6, 2025, 7:17pm
6
Can confirm on my #219175 as well. Shut down for a hardware change, came back up with same error. Local display shows planes received so all is working, just the certificate issue.
Happened RIGHT after issuing an apt update command. Have been troubleshooting for nearly two hours to figure out what I broke.
Relieved to find it is not on my end.
The same issue appeared 10 years ago, when searching for this error I found the old post and that is almost identical to this issue.
2 Likes
Same here cert expired today
Same here. And to think, I was all proud of myself for finally cleaning up the wires for my attic installation. Teaches me for rebooting the dang thing. I’m guessing we wait for a new package?
Edit:
I’ll also note the remote server isn’t even acknowledging a ClientHello. It just drops connection.. that’s showing up in the log as an eof, but a little more detailed when connecting with openssl.
Saw an alert about errors several hours ago and just now got a chance to dig into the logs and look, seeing the same thing.
[2025-12-06 16:24:05.241][piaware] Failing certificate:
[2025-12-06 16:24:05.241][piaware] sha1_hash: D191B12012733E764CA27D5DFB88336499C9C7C1
[2025-12-06 16:24:05.241][piaware] subject: CN=FlightAware Intermediate,OU=Operations,O=FlightAware LLC,ST=TX,C=US
[2025-12-06 16:24:05.241][piaware] issuer: CN=FlightAware Root,OU=Operations,O=FlightAware LLC,L=Houston,ST=TX,C=US
[2025-12-06 16:24:05.241][piaware] notBefore: Dec 9 16:59:51 2015 GMT
[2025-12-06 16:24:05.241][piaware] notAfter: Dec 6 16:59:51 2025 GMT
[2025-12-06 16:24:05.241][piaware] serial: 2048
ExCalbr
December 6, 2025, 9:52pm
12
AHA! That must be the source of my issue . I have not restarted one of my feeders. I restarted the other one only after the problem started.
ExCalbr
December 6, 2025, 9:55pm
13
Probably will happen ten years from now, since it looks like they use 10 year certificates.
2 Likes
Same issue for me, just finish doing a fresh install of my setup and bang.
Same issue here, did some network changes earlier today and thought I broke something.
I am seeing the same thing, did update and could not reconnect, tried backup system, same result.
Nope we wait for the certificate to be renewed and then you should be able to connect again. It’s a serverside issue that has to be fixed by FA, nothing we as user can do at the moment, just be patiënt since it is the weekend this might be resolved on Monday, hopefully sooner but I wouldn’t count on it
Interesting thing in the logs, is that the expired certificate may be an intermediate CA in the path?
This is what I’m logging but have not yet dug into the cert:
[2025-12-06 18:51:10.016][piaware] reconnecting in 5 seconds...
[2025-12-06 18:51:15.017][piaware] Connecting to FlightAware adept server at 206.253.84.196/1200
[2025-12-06 18:51:15.057][piaware] Connection with adept server at 206.253.84.196/1200 established
[2025-12-06 18:51:15.163][piaware] TLS verify failed: certificate has expired
[2025-12-06 18:51:15.163][piaware] Failing certificate:
[2025-12-06 18:51:15.163][piaware] sha1_hash: D191B12012733E764CA27D5DFB88336499C9C7C1
[2025-12-06 18:51:15.163][piaware] subject: CN=FlightAware Intermediate,OU=Operations,O=FlightAware LLC,ST=TX,C=US
[2025-12-06 18:51:15.163][piaware] issuer: CN=FlightAware Root,OU=Operations,O=FlightAware LLC,L=Houston,ST=TX,C=US
[2025-12-06 18:51:15.163][piaware] notBefore: Dec 9 16:59:51 2015 GMT
[2025-12-06 18:51:15.163][piaware] notAfter: Dec 6 16:59:51 2025 GMT
[2025-12-06 18:51:15.163][piaware] serial: 2048
[2025-12-06 18:51:15.163][piaware] certificate: -----BEGIN CERTIFICATE-----
[2025-12-06 18:51:15.163][piaware] MIIFxDCCA6ygAwIBAgICIEgwDQYJKoZIhvcNAQELBQAwdjELMAkGA1UEBhMCVVMx
[2025-12-06 18:51:15.163][piaware] CzAJBgNVBAgMAlRYMRAwDgYDVQQHDAdIb3VzdG9uMRgwFgYDVQQKDA9GbGlnaHRB
[2025-12-06 18:51:15.163][piaware] d2FyZSBMTEMxEzARBgNVBAsMCk9wZXJhdGlvbnMxGTAXBgNVBAMMEEZsaWdodEF3
[2025-12-06 18:51:15.163][piaware] YXJlIFJvb3QwHhcNMTUxMjA5MTY1OTUxWhcNMjUxMjA2MTY1OTUxWjBsMQswCQYD
[2025-12-06 18:51:15.163][piaware] VQQGEwJVUzELMAkGA1UECAwCVFgxGDAWBgNVBAoMD0ZsaWdodEF3YXJlIExMQzET
[2025-12-06 18:51:15.163][piaware] MBEGA1UECwwKT3BlcmF0aW9uczEhMB8GA1UEAwwYRmxpZ2h0QXdhcmUgSW50ZXJt
[2025-12-06 18:51:15.163][piaware] ZWRpYXRlMIICIjANBgkqhkiG9w0BAQEFAAOCAg8AMIICCgKCAgEAnUX7pIQ/GhJc
[2025-12-06 18:51:15.163][piaware] I0JMkxsFz4+0E2n7ZYfEawO0ESAoXOq20iy/PTg7/VFkwmt6ksAcY9Wg0AFYiXtq
[2025-12-06 18:51:15.163][piaware] tddB5tl76MuwKhtt0qPcVyvoGZN4jkrKevRipCTqyuPlvCcBMsE81kPFhP7JOKnu
[2025-12-06 18:51:15.163][piaware] wKGGQnj9Oq3Ljd/8Xv8wZUY+BkDUPohAHthCgcWlesSDp2HJO4hxb2Jrzv+dR7gD
[2025-12-06 18:51:15.163][piaware] Z+0+S4n3IiC2SJt50eF5SKeH7crnIfs52vtyzV8UtGyjxtvreNpnH9cXE66BVp0F
[2025-12-06 18:51:15.163][piaware] f1ES4h7T9WtrvUNaVEqHzAL+F9akk2UHPSeL6VZ4RALMSFnHCW/TezU6M4I9TAdc
[2025-12-06 18:51:15.163][piaware] N8h16+krE9O7Ad2wpWNqwVajbsD3+dZk+sIf8rQEf/7ptJxSnZYGFhLymIP3NEzo
[2025-12-06 18:51:15.163][piaware] tKyM2rZGyZU2+f6Nvdtx5zPOwJoK6gmf3pfJZOmsT2JrGKi0wejfP5ZR2mdNB9F2
[2025-12-06 18:51:15.163][piaware] o38+YT1tA7j4LJSk3NKv6I6MeAnxxgQf6A4FjRxfMpQi0L1gZHN6cpykDs7NetZR
[2025-12-06 18:51:15.163][piaware] QBGsIzopLuiPYOBnkEH6dZ/Sp2WweB880Wxn3txAMQmKZ7r8K0jC5o30/nQmsRR4
[2025-12-06 18:51:15.163][piaware] sIRp+FbP+6RcdTBO7hz0419Bbm6sobXT7iGz01pwlzcqkdBr2uRDqwV897B6HPOs
[2025-12-06 18:51:15.163][piaware] jqsREayKk3fVCUTYMuRYem0rAfOIeeMCAwEAAaNmMGQwHQYDVR0OBBYEFF1sXfss
[2025-12-06 18:51:15.163][piaware] NOpvCNJ7EkXfa8meNnAzMB8GA1UdIwQYMBaAFIuGshfXL5BrwS82l+kloZGxM0PA
[2025-12-06 18:51:15.163][piaware] MBIGA1UdEwEB/wQIMAYBAf8CAQAwDgYDVR0PAQH/BAQDAgGGMA0GCSqGSIb3DQEB
[2025-12-06 18:51:15.163][piaware] CwUAA4ICAQC87Y+f6FU2lrpxnaN2RS/sHtHTFtBQa/WbgjxaAhJ3hAslU6p8wqhC
[2025-12-06 18:51:15.163][piaware] Dhsxoh/g9PFjNAK845xeQx1/7PTU68dnTT2J21891DI0xhNAOgUDeztQBTclt5Jx
[2025-12-06 18:51:15.163][piaware] WIQDzOBXaDbFwdv9UOYjoujql2Ei6ZR1NK6SYIrB7Gmx7weMzfj7BRyfij4XQR2R
[2025-12-06 18:51:15.163][piaware] B/DVYszH//7Dw2IwavEM0VYPJZsoldTbC3onspnjY/O2yXufzlPvJr1upsawGQvS
[2025-12-06 18:51:15.163][piaware] 9fPhcftWuEp3L3YhIGCksy7q1UnT7RgdXlEIj1waSkX1RMwkJF7JJEUDZ1A3rVNF
[2025-12-06 18:51:15.163][piaware] GFHwjx79M2XPeWV/4BOq2SVY2rqMUWckol2NlFfu3sxVlDSAQspqrzrG7jzKfGrA
[2025-12-06 18:51:15.163][piaware] 4dHjkRWR9fwykIGgjUDme0aN/oE6vJixvf5JqMnDBCoUZJpUVuAe29hxoWL2Mrdj
[2025-12-06 18:51:15.163][piaware] Scn/vA8lDYFypVRHibX07/s9p/mims/YWzusFiLS2u186bDNyQANk2gccxGSpuBK
[2025-12-06 18:51:15.163][piaware] TGAwDug34UjiVYlXDUIs4RpAsYqnRUiHGF/TzeuDAhKPZJPrUfCrSgEpOERbFSFx
[2025-12-06 18:51:15.163][piaware] E1v4/2C3n1uo27HE1xdEdfghjGmW+mOO7zbnulKSEsanUxK0HVlzHlzrgxVcqGEc
[2025-12-06 18:51:15.163][piaware] 3lZxyDutYoH0WpxIut41bMBOPDepqMKXzUbKz1YxSsC2Sb05K1ZrDg==
[2025-12-06 18:51:15.163][piaware] -----END CERTIFICATE-----
[2025-12-06 18:51:15.163][piaware]
[2025-12-06 18:51:15.163][piaware] TLS alert (write): certificate expired
[2025-12-06 18:51:15.163][piaware] TLS error: certificate verify failed
[2025-12-06 18:51:15.163][piaware] TLS handshake with adept server at 206.253.84.196/1200 failed: handshake failed: certificate verify failed
[2025-12-06 18:51:15.164][piaware] reconnecting in 61 seconds...
[2025-12-06 18:51:19.777][dump1090] adaptive: reached upper gain limit, halting dynamic range scan here
[2025-12-06 18:51:33.730][piaware] 72 msgs recv'd from dump1090; 0 msgs sent to FlightAware
[2025-12-06 18:52:16.165][piaware] Connecting to FlightAware adept server at piaware.flightaware.com/1200
[2025-12-06 18:52:16.211][piaware] Connection with adept server at piaware.flightaware.com/1200 established
[2025-12-06 18:52:16.268][piaware] TLS alert (write): decode error
[2025-12-06 18:52:16.268][piaware] TLS error: unexpected eof while reading
[2025-12-06 18:52:16.268][piaware] TLS handshake with adept server at piaware.flightaware.com/1200 failed: handshake failed: unexpected eof while reading
[2025-12-06 18:52:16.268][piaware] reconnecting in 6 seconds...
[2025-12-06 18:52:22.269][piaware] Connecting to FlightAware adept server at piaware.flightaware.com/1200
[2025-12-06 18:52:22.315][piaware] Connection with adept server at piaware.flightaware.com/1200 established
[2025-12-06 18:52:22.354][piaware] TLS alert (write): decode error
[2025-12-06 18:52:22.354][piaware] TLS error: unexpected eof while reading
[2025-12-06 18:52:22.354][piaware] TLS handshake with adept server at piaware.flightaware.com/1200 failed: handshake failed: unexpected eof while reading
[2025-12-06 18:52:22.357][piaware] reconnecting in 4 seconds...
Actually, the cert that’s expiring isn’t the server cert.. it’s the FlightAware Intermediate certificate that’s packaged with the distribution. That intermediate lives on the client side and is what PiAware uses to decide whether it trusts the server’s certificate when it connects.
Even if FA updates their server cert, the connection will still fail until a new intermediate is provided through a client update or other means. Fingers crossed for a speedy resolution!
Yeah, its definitely the intermediate